技术文摘
怎样优雅达成多维数组
2024-12-31 02:58:25 小编
在编程领域,多维数组是一种强大的数据结构,能够有效地组织和处理复杂的数据关系。然而,要优雅地达成多维数组并非易事,需要我们掌握一些关键的技巧和方法。
清晰地理解需求是至关重要的。在着手创建多维数组之前,要明确数据的类型、规模以及它们之间的逻辑关系。这有助于确定数组的维度、大小和元素的存储方式。
选择合适的数据结构也是关键的一步。如果数据的维度相对固定,且元素的类型相同,那么传统的多维数组可能是最佳选择。但如果维度可能动态变化,或者元素类型不一致,可能需要考虑使用更灵活的数据结构,如嵌套的列表或字典。
在实际编程中,要注意内存的合理使用。过大的多维数组可能会消耗过多的内存资源,导致程序性能下降。可以通过精确计算所需的数组大小,或者采用动态分配内存的方式来优化内存使用。
代码的可读性同样不可忽视。为数组和相关操作定义清晰、有意义的变量名和函数名,能够让其他开发者更容易理解和维护代码。添加必要的注释,解释数组的用途、结构和操作逻辑。
对于多维数组的初始化,要根据具体情况选择合适的方法。可以使用循环进行逐个元素的初始化,也可以利用特定的库函数或语言特性进行快速初始化。
在操作多维数组时,要熟练掌握索引的使用。正确的索引计算能够准确地访问和修改数组中的元素,避免出现越界等错误。
另外,要善于利用现有的算法和数据结构库。许多编程语言都提供了丰富的库,其中可能包含了针对多维数组的高效操作函数,能够节省开发时间并提高代码质量。
优雅地达成多维数组需要我们综合考虑需求、数据结构选择、内存管理、代码可读性和算法优化等多个方面。通过不断的实践和经验积累,我们能够更加熟练地运用多维数组,为解决各种复杂的编程问题提供有力的支持。
- Oracle主目录功能及在数据库管理中的应用
- 深入解析 Oracle 数据库实例
- 揭秘 Oracle 主目录的功能及用途
- 探究 Oracle 数据库主目录的作用与管理方式
- Oracle数据库连接方式利弊分析
- Oracle产品有无免费选项
- 深度剖析 Oracle RAC 架构及特点
- 深入解析Oracle数据类型:从基础迈向进阶
- 深入解析Oracle数据类型及其应用场景
- Oracle RAC 怎样达成高可用性与性能扩展
- 分享 Oracle API 最佳实践,助力提升业务数据处理效率
- 解析Oracle中DECODE函数的基本用法
- Oracle主目录:结构剖析与管理妙招
- Oracle与Sybase数据库管理系统对比分析
- 深度剖析Oracle版本:从早期至最新全解读